Meaning
Automotive carbon wheels in Italy refer to wheels manufactured using carbon fiber-reinforced materials. Carbon wheels offer advantages such as reduced weight, improved performance, enhanced fuel efficiency, and distinctive visual appeal. The market encompasses the production, distribution, and integration of carbon wheels into various automotive segments.

Key Market Insights
- Performance Enhancement: Carbon wheels are known for their ability to enhance vehicle performance by reducing unsprung weight, improving handling, and contributing to overall driving dynamics.
- Luxury and Exclusivity: The adoption of carbon wheels in Italy is often associated with luxury and exclusivity, with high-end automakers incorporating these wheels as premium features in their vehicle offerings.
- Technological Innovations: Ongoing technological innovations, including advanced manufacturing processes and material developments, contribute to the continuous improvement of carbon wheel properties such as strength, durability, and design flexibility.
- Customization Trends: The market sees a trend towards customization, with consumers seeking personalized carbon wheel options to complement the aesthetic and performance characteristics of their vehicles.

Market Restraints
- Cost Considerations: The cost of manufacturing carbon wheels remains relatively high compared to traditional wheel materials, posing a challenge for widespread adoption, especially in mainstream vehicle segments.
- Limited Mass Production: Carbon wheels are often associated with limited mass production capabilities, hindering their availability as standard features in a broader range of vehicles.
- Repair and Replacement Costs: The costs associated with repairing or replacing carbon wheels can be substantial, impacting the overall ownership cost and potentially deterring some consumers.
- Regulatory Compliance: Compliance with regulatory standards and safety requirements poses challenges for carbon wheel manufacturers, influencing design considerations and manufacturing processes.

Category-wise Insights
- Performance-Oriented Carbon Wheels: These wheels focus on delivering enhanced performance characteristics, such as reduced rotational inertia, improved acceleration, and optimized handling for sports and high-performance vehicles.
- Luxury Carbon Wheels: Luxury-oriented carbon wheels emphasize visual appeal and exclusivity, often featuring intricate designs, premium finishes, and customized options to complement high-end vehicle aesthetics.
- Customizable Aftermarket Carbon Wheels: Aftermarket carbon wheels offer consumers the opportunity to customize their vehicles, with various design options, sizes, and finishes catering to individual preferences.
- OEM Collaboration Products: Carbon wheels developed through collaborations between manufacturers and automotive OEMs, featuring exclusive designs and specifications for integration into specific vehicle models.
